About the role

ELEKS Project Management Office is looking for a Senior Project Manager in Poland, Croatia or Ukraine (Lviv, Ivano-Frankivsk, Ternopil).
ABOUT CLIENT Our client is one of the leading British renewable energy companies specializing in zero-carbon power generation. They own and operate several power plants, focusing on sustainable biomass production, renewable electricity generation, and distribution to businesses. The company manages a diverse portfolio of renewable energy assets, including biomass, hydroelectric, and pumped hydro storage facilities across the UK. 

REQUIREMENTS

  • 5-6 years of IT project management experience, including in large corporate environments
  • Proven track record of managing mid- to large-scale and fixed-price projects
  • Strong understanding of IT systems, project life cycles, and project financials (profitability, revenue, margins, etc.)
  • Proficiency in Scrum
  • Experience with SAFe methodology is a strong advantage
  • Familiarity with PMBOK and Earned Value Management (EVM)
  • Excellent communication skills for effective collaboration with distributed teams and stakeholders
  • Independent and proactive working style
  • Advanced English

RESPONSIBILITIES

  • Define project scope, goals and deliverables that support business goals in collaboration with senior management and stakeholders
  • Develop full-scale project plans and track project tasks/milestones using appropriate tools
  • Effectively analyze and report on project status
  • Monitor project budgets (where applicable), ensuring efficient use of the investment
  • Confidently remediate at risk or underperforming projects in collaboration with project teams
  • Define project success criteria and communicate success criteria throughout the project life cycle
  • Conduct lessons learned and produce recommendations for future projects
  • Set and effectively communicate project expectations to team members and stakeholders
  • Identify and resolve conflicts within a project team
  • Motivate project resources and empower them to take accountability for their assigned tasks

ABOUT ELEKS
ELEKS is a custom software development company. We deliver value to our clients, thanks to our expertise and experience gained from working as a software innovation partner since 1991.
Our 2000+ professionals located in the Delivery Centers across Eastern Europe and sales offices in Europe and North America, provide our clients with a full range of software engineering services. These include product development, QA, R&D, design, technology consulting and dedicated teams.
